The Growing Importance of Digital Payments and Financial Education
Recent data underscores the urgency for robust digital payment systems and financial literacy initiatives in Canada. According to the Canadian Bankers Association, over 80% of Canadians use digital banking regularly, with mobile payments accounting for 40% of transactions nationwide in 2023. This trend accelerates the need for platforms that marry transaction efficiency with financial knowledge, empowering users to make informed decisions.
Furthermore, Canada’s diverse demographic—including newcomers, Indigenous populations, and younger generations—necessitates tailored financial tools that are culturally sensitive and easy to understand. As highlighted by industry analysts, inclusive fintech solutions are key to bridging financial gaps and fostering economic participation across all communities.
